Emberá-Wounaan is an indigenous region of Panama.
The population is of 9 544 habitants (2010) and the area is of 4 383,5 km²; was created in 1983.
Emberá-Wounaan has 2 districts and 5 corregimientos:
Districts | Corregimientos | Capital of the district |
---|---|---|
Cémaco | Cirilo Guaynora, Lajas Blancas, Manuel Ortega | Unión Chocó |
Sambú | Jingurundó, Río Sabalo | Puerto Indio |
